mahasiswa D-IV Teknik Elektronika Telekomunikasi

Wednesday, November 30, 2016

Pengenalan Arduino Lanjutan

Menghidup matikan Led menggunakan Bluetooth


Dasar Teori

Bluetooth adalah suatu peralatan media komunikasi yang dapat digunakan untuk menghubungkan sebuah perangkat komunikasi dengan perangkat komunikasi lainnya, bluetooth umumnya digunakan di handphone, komputer atau pc, tablet, dan lain-lain. Fungsi bluetooth yaitu untuk mempermudah berbagi atau sharing file, audio, menggantikan penggunaan kabel dan lain-lain. Saat ini sudah banyak sekali perangkat yang menggunakan bluetooth. bluetooth  adalah sebuah teknologi komunikasi wireless atau tanpa kabel yang beroperasi dalam pita frekuensi 2,4 GHz (antara 2.402 GHz s/d 2.480 GHz) dengan menggunakan sebuah frequency hopping tranceiver yang mapu menyediakan layanan komunikasi data dan juga suara secara real-time antara host-host bluetooth dengan jarak jangkauan layanan yang terbatas.
Pada dasarnya teknologi bluetooth ini diciptakan bukan hanya untuk menggantikan atau menghilangkan penggunaan media kabel dalam melakukan pertukaran data atau informasi, tetapi juga mampu menawarkan fitur yang bagus atau baik untuk teknologi mobile wireless atau tanpa kabel, dengan biaya yang relatif rendah, konsumsi daya rendah, interoperability yang sangat menjanjikan, mudah dalam pengoperasiannya dan juga mampu menyediakan berbagai macam layanan.


Rangkaian Percobaan


Langkah Percobaan

1. Hidupkan PC dan buka jendela Sketch untuk menuliskan program. Pada rangkaian output kaki led berada di kaki 12 , tx pada hc-06 tempatkank di rx arduino, begitu juga sebaliknya, dan jangan lupa untuk menghubungkan vcc dan ground hc-06 ke arduino. Hal penting yang perlu diketahui jangan memasang modul bluetooth ketika ingin mengupload program ke arduino, karena program tidak akan berhasil di upload.
2. Ketikkan program sebagai berikut ;
char val;
void setup( ) {
     pinMode(13,output);
     serial.begin(9600);
}
void loop ( ) {
if (serial.availabele( ) >0) {
    val=serial.read ( );
    serial.print1n (val);
}
if (val== '1') {
    digitalWrite(2,high); }
else if (val == 'a') {
    digialWrite(13,low); }
}

3. Kemudian simpan program dan verifikasi untuk memastikan tidak terjadi error (Ctrl + r) . Jika tidak ada error, maka upload lah program tersebut ke arduino dengan ( Ctrl + u). Pastikan pada saat sebelum uploding program, port COM arduino sudah tercentang benar di sketch nya.

4. Pada percobaan ini, dibantu dengan menggunakan aplikasi android yang dibuat oleh boarduino. Jadi, silahkan instal aplikasi Boarduino di smartphone.


5. Rangkailah rangkaian seperti perintah di atas. kemudian buka aplikasi boarduino yang sudah di instal. Lalu deteksi bluetooth rangakain tersebut, klik saja lambang bluetooth pada aplikasi boarduino pada smarthphone tersebut, lalu sambungkan perangkat, dan coba saja hidup matikan led dari smartphone anda.

6. percobaan selesai

Analisa

Pada praktikum workshop aplikasi internet tentang pngenalan modul bluetooth dan arduino bertujuan untuk mengaplikasikan bluetooth dalam menghidup matikan led dari smartphone. Bluetooth media transfer wireless yang bekerja pada kisaran frekuensi 2.4 GHz. sinyal bluetooth dari smartphone dikirim dan diterima oleh arduino  lalu menjalankan printah terhadap output pada kaki 13.

Kesimpulan

1. LED berhasil di kontrol menggunakan aplikasi android berbasis bluetooth


Share:

Tuesday, November 29, 2016

Pembatsan Bandwidth

Pembatasan Bandwidth


Dasar Teori


adalah nilai hitung atau perhitungan konsumsi transfer data telekomunikasi yang dihitung dalam satuan bit per detik atau yang biasa disingkat bps yang terjadi antara komputer server dan komputer client dalam waktu tertentu dalam sebuah jaringan komputer.
Pada sebuah jaringan yang mempunyai banyak client, diperlukan sebuah mekanisme pengaturan bandwidth dengan tujuan mencegah terjadinya monopoli penggunaan bandwidth sehingga semua client bisa mendapatkan jatah bandwidth masing-masing. QOS(Quality of services) atau lebih dikenal dengan Bandwidth Manajemen, merupakan metode yang digunakan untuk memenuhi kebutuhan tersebut.
Pada RouterOS Mikrotik penerapan QoS bisa dilakukan dengan fungsi Queue. Pembatasan bandwidth dapat dilakukan dengan berdasarkan IP Address dengan menetukan kecepatan upload dan download maksimum yang bisa dicapai oleh client.

Topologi


Langkah Percobaan

1. Hidupkan PC dan Mikrotik. pada percobaan ini, dimisalkan pembatasan bandwidth pada PC sendiri.
2. langkah awal yang dilakukan yaitu dengan mendaftarkan IP client. dengan menuju menu IP >> Address >> Add . Dengan mendaftarkan 10.10.15.1//24

3. Kemudian set DHCP Client, dengan masuk ke menu IP >> DHCP Client >> Add >> next >> dan mendaftarkan DNS 8.8.8.8 dan 8.8.4.4
4. Setelah berhasil menset DHCP Client, kemudian atur NAT. Masuk ke menu IP >> Firewall >> NAT >> atur NAT dengan parameter Chain ke scrnat , Out Interface ke ethernet 1, Action ke masquered


5.Set Queue. masuk ke menu Queue dengan mengatur sub menu general,dan advance.
apada menu advance diatur target , yakni mendaftarkan IP PC yang bandwidth nya akan kita batasi. Kemudian atur target donload dan upload. misalnya kita akan membatasi hanya 128 kbps di upload dan download nya.

                                          
Kemudian atur Advance pada Queue, sama dengan tujuan kita sebelumnya yakni untuk membatasi bandwidth upload dan download menjadi 128 kbps.
                                           

6. Atur IP PC secara manual, dengan mengaur IP pada TCP IP V4 nya.

7. Hubungkan Mikrotik dengan ISP pada ETH 1, kemudian buka web browser dan cari halaman yang menyediakan speed test.

8. Hasil nya adalah sebagai berikut

                                                     



Analisa


Praktikum Manajemen Jaringan tentang pembatasan Banwidth bertujuan agar mampu untuk melakukan konfigurasi pembatasan bandwidth. Pada sebuah jaringan yang mempunyai banyak client, diperlukan sebuah mekanisme pengaturan bandwidth dengan tujuan mencegah terjadinya monopoli penggunaan bandwidth sehingga semua client bisa mendapatkan jatah bandwidth masing-masing. QOS(Quality of services) atau lebih dikenal dengan Bandwidth Manajemen, merupakan metode yang digunakan untuk memenuhi kebutuhan tersebut. 
Pada RouterOS Mikrotik penerapan QoS bisa dilakukan dengan fungsi Queue. Berdasarkan hasil tersebut, ternyata penerapan berhasil menahan bandwidth sehingga client atau PC yang dibatasi hanya mempunyai kemampuan di 120 Kbps.

Kesimpulan


1. Bandwidth dapat dibatasi pada mikrotik menggunakan fungsi Queue
2. Pembatasan bandwidth bertujuan untuk mencegah terjadinya monopoli bandwidth pada sebuah jaringan.










Share:

Wednesday, November 23, 2016

Pengenalan Penggunaan Arduino

Pengenalan Penggunaan Arduino

Arduino adalah adalah pengendali mikro single-board yang bersifat open-source, diturunkan dari Wiring platform, dirancang untuk memudahkan penggunaan elektronik dalam berbagai bidang. Hardwarenya memiliki prosesor Atmel AVR dan softwarenya memiliki bahasa pemrograman sendiri.Kali ini akan dibahas mengenai bagaimana menghidup matikan led,membuat rangkaian flip-flop, dan switching led menggunkan Arduino.

1. Menghidupmatikan Led menggunakan Arduino
Langkah-langkah

 - siapkan arduino,led,jumper, dan papan project boardnya
 - kemudian, hubungkan arduino ke PC, llu buka sketch arduino untuk menuliskan programnya. sketch bisa didapatkan dari file master arduino yang telalh disimpan di dalam PC. seperti gamabar berikut ;
 - kemudian tuliskan program pada sketch ;

  program tersebut, menjadikan pin 12 sebagai keluaran denagn delay 1 detik. jadi led, akan mati dan hidup dengan waktu tunda 12 detik, dan akan terus kontinyu karena dalam program looping (pengulangan)
 - setelah selesai membuat program di sketch, simpan lah sketch tersebut. 
File >> Save >> New Folder >> Name >> Ok
- lalu verifikasi program dengan cara
Sketch >> Verification (Ctrl + R)
- setelah diverifikasi dan tidak ada error pada program, lanjutlah mengupload program tersebut ke Arduino.
 langkahnya;
                   - Hubungkan Arduino ke PC
                   - Pastikan COM arduino sesuai dengan COM yang tercantum di sketch nya

seperti gambar berikut ;



 - mengupload (Ctrl + U)
atau Tools >> Uploading

- kemudian lakukan perceobaan dengan menghubungkan rangkaian seperti gambar berikut


2. Membuat rangkaian Flip -Flop menggunakan Arduino

langkah 

 - sama dengan langkah-langkah di atas, dengan mengganti program ;



 - dengan rangkaian percobaan 



3. Switch sebagai kontrol LED menggunakan Arduino
Langkah-langkah
 - dengan program sebagai berikut ;

int pinButton = 8;
int LED = 2;
int stateLED = LOW;
int stateButton;
int previous = LOW;
long time = 0;
long debounce = 200;

void setup() {
  pinMode(pinButton, INPUT);
  pinMode(LED, OUTPUT);
}

void loop() {
  stateButton = digitalRead(pinButton);  
  if(stateButton == HIGH && previous == LOW && millis() - time > debounce) {
    if(stateLED == HIGH){
      stateLED = LOW; 
    } else {
       stateLED = HIGH; 
    }
    time = millis();
  }
  digitalWrite(LED, stateLED);
  previous == stateButton;
}

 - Rangkaian percobaan


percobaan selesai ~

Share:
putrilestari. Powered by Blogger.

Viewers

Add Me ON

About me

Subscribe

Pages